Story
Schneeland unfolds in the snow-covered landscapes of Lapland. The story centers around a recently widowed writer who embarks on a journey of discovery and self-reflection. As she explores the remnants of a past love story, she finds solace and inspiration to navigate her own life again.
Summary
Directed by Hans W. Geissendörfer in 2005, Schneeland is a drama and romance film set against the stark beauty of Lapland's winter landscape. The movie revolves around themes of loss, love, and renewal, as a widowed writer finds catharsis through uncovering an old love story.
